Charters Choice Educational Services (CCES)

CCES is a NonPublic agency that provides special education services to charter schools school districts clinics and private clients. Our main headquarters are located in Los Angeles County South Bay. CCES services a variety of counties including Northern California Los Angeles Ventura San Bernardino Riverside and Orange.

At CCES we are committed to training our staff and providers through professional development individual consultations and mentoring. We recruit some of the best professionals in their respective specialties to offer exceptional services to our clients and serve students and families.

We are hiring for the following positions:
Occupational Therapist

  • Parttime or contracted travel to areas such as Inland Empire Whittier Long Beach Pasadena
  • 2030 hrs weekly
  • Compensation: $60 $70 per hour (DOE)

Job Description:

  • CCES Occupational Therapists provide individualized small group therapy and teletherapy services to students with special needs as well as inperson assessments (when requested).
  • Generate student progress reports
  • Navigate the special education system (Welligent SEIS)
  • Complete assessments reports and IEP attendance

Candidates should meet the following minimum qualifications to be considered:

  • License/certification in occupational therapy
  • Must clear background check through the BCI/FBI
  • A current TB Test (within the last year)

Additional Qualifications (based on location):

  • At least 2 years experience working with students with special needs in a school setting
  • Familiarity with completing OT assessments writing present levels of performance generating IEP goals and presenting reports

We are looking for those who are:

  • Independentminded and proactive
  • Patient in working with our student population and families
  • Flexible with their work schedules
  • Enjoy working with a diverse range of students and families
  • Great at problemsolving
  • A team player with professional and ethical behavior
  • Eager to further develop skills and technical experience
  • Excellent communication skills

Benefits for Employees:

  • After 90 days of probation employees (working 30 hrs weekly) will be eligible for medical and dental plans as well as optional participation in the companys 401K Plan.
  • Voluntary pay impounded for summer compensation.
